The Constitutional Council (CC) has agreed to appoint Saman Sri Rathnayake as the Elections Commissioner General with effect from tomorrow (Oct 15), sources said.
Rathnayake had been serving in that position on a temporary basis, while holding office as the Director General of the Elections Secretariat.
However, the Election Commission had recently forwarded certain names to the CC seeking to appoint an individual as a permanent Elections Commissioner-General, in line with the presidential election.
The CC had approved the name of Mr Rathnayake during its meeting today.
(Reporting by Damith Wickramasekara)
